Feb 16, 2023 · Moral and ethical standards are widely followed by sports researchers as evidenced by the applied methods that are mostly safe, justified, valuable, reliable and ethically approved. However, the ethical approval procedures, the dose and the application of exercise training vary greatly between studies and institutions.

The World Anti-Doping Code states that, there is an intrinsic value about sports that is the celebration of the human spirit, body and mind, and is reflected in values other than winning or being the first in any sports game. The spirit of sports includes ethics, fair play and honesty. In a recent survey of nearly 36,000 sports officials conducted by the National Association of Sports Officials (NASO), 69% of the men and ...The reasons why athletes turn to drugs. Some athletes turn to drugs to help them be ahead of their competitors. Drugs that enhance your performance are used to improve athletic abilities and give an unfair advantage over their competitors in sports.
